At six weeks of pregnancy, Dennifer is carrying an “embryo.” This stage lasts from conception until the end of the eighth week. This is when the foundations of major organs and body systems are beginning to form, making it a crucial time for development.
By the end of the third month, the developing human is referred to as a “fetus.” This phase marks significant growth and development, as the major structures are already defined, and the fetus begins to take on a more recognizable human shape. It’s a fascinating journey as these tiny beings grow!
